成熟移動開發團隊使用的工具集
最新
08-11
產品方面
需要有一個需求、缺陷以及進度的管理工具.如tapd https://www.tapd.cn/
設計方面
需要一個工具管理程序,例如zeplin,或者藍湖https://lanhuapp.com/?zeplin
可以把設計頁面完美的標註,幫助設計師,自動標註.團隊使用這個後,節約設計和開發的溝通成本.提高效率.
研發輔助工具
代碼管理,一般使用git,很早之前使用SVN,現在團隊基本都用git.需要一個工具來管理git,建議gitlabhttps://about.gitlab.com/pricing/#gitlab-com這種管理工具來管理git ,便於項目團隊管理git.項目代碼.分支,團隊成員等等.
持續集成例如 Jenkins、fastlane等.也可以使用蒲公英/Fir 等平台https://fir.im/.方便體驗.
質量管理:首先是xcode 自帶的工具,如instrument 很強大.
tapd 這類工具上已經有bug 管理.此外還需要自動測試管理. crash 上報,crash報警等. 可以使用Buglyhttps://bugly.qq.com/v2/這種工具.管理具體的crash.
iOS app 開發中,特別推薦使用FLEX 開源工具,輔助 app 狀態查看,包括view層級,app類狀態,文件結構,網路請求.好處是不用連xcode debug.直接在測試包中直接調試.https://github.com/Flipboard/FLEX
TAG:風之翼說 |